WebTo write a ratio: Determine whether the ratio is part to part or part to whole. Calculate the parts and the whole if needed. Plug values into the ratio. Simplify the ratio if needed. Integer-to-integer ratios are preferred. Equivalent ratios are ratios that have the same value. can dogs have peppercorn https://mpelectric.org

WebJan 29, 2024 · Division. When dividing, students can use ratio tables to break apart the dividend with the divisor to find out how many groups there are. It’s very similar to the use for multiplication. Check out how I use ratio tables below using division problems. Students can also use these tables as a side tool to hold onto factors or multiples when ...
